[0001] The present application relates to an agricultural solid waste treatment process, in particular to a resource utilization treatment system and process for dry yellow straw. BACKGROUND

[0002] A large amount of straw is produced in agricultural production in China every year, which is commonly referred to as dry yellow straw after drying. The dry yellow straw occupies a large amount of space and is prone to cause fire hazards. Traditional dry yellow straw treatment methods include incineration, crushing and returning to the field, and fertilizer production. Incineration has been banned due to environmental pollution. At present, the crushing and returning to the field method has the highest usage ratio, but it cannot kill residual insect eggs and its use is limited. In cold regions, the dry yellow straw cannot decompose after being returned to the field. Therefore, in recent years, many people have focused on fertilizer production. The dry yellow straw is first made into fertilizer and then mechanically returned to the field, which can improve the absorption and utilization rate of nutrients.

[0003] At present, the most commonly used method for dry yellow straw fertilizer production is microbial treatment. The most representative processes are aerobic microbial fermentation and anaerobic microbial fermentation. Microorganisms are used to decompose dry yellow straw into small molecules that are easy to absorb. After being returned to the field, the organic matter can be supplemented and the soil structure can be improved.

[0004] Both of the above two representative processes belong to microbial treatment methods, and they have the common feature of relying on the action of microorganisms. Since the main components of dry yellow straw are cellulose, hemicellulose and lignin, these three substances form a strong and compact structure, and are highly hydrophobic, so it is difficult for microorganisms to decompose and utilize them. The treatment speed is slow, and the conventional treatment time is more than 30 days. In addition, the density of the straw is low, and at least 60m³ of equipment space is required for the treatment of each ton of dry yellow straw.

[0005] In summary, the main disadvantage of microbial treatment for fertilizer production is the long treatment time, which results in a large volume of treatment equipment and high engineering construction cost. Shortening the treatment time of dry yellow straw not only reduces the construction cost but also saves the land area. SUMMARY

[0006] The purpose of the present application is to provide a resource utilization treatment process for agricultural dry yellow straw. According to the characteristics of dry yellow straw, a resource utilization treatment system and process with fast treatment speed and small land area are developed.

[0007] In a first aspect, the present application provides a resource utilization treatment process for agricultural dry yellow straw The following technical solutions are adopted: (1) Pretreatment: The dry yellow straw is crushed to 20-30mm, the metal impurities are separated by magnetic separation, the inorganic sand is removed by screening, and then the dry yellow straw is soaked in water to make the moisture content ≥55%; (2) Heating and pressurization: after soaking, the straw is sent into a high-pressure heating tank, and after sealing, 290℃ conductive oil is introduced to heat the tank to 212℃ and 2MPa, and the pressure is maintained for 1h; (3) First pressure relief: the steam in the high-pressure heating tank is introduced into another high-pressure heating tank that has completed feeding but has not been heated until the pressure of the two tanks is balanced to 1MPa; (4) Second pressure relief: the steam in the tank that has completed the first pressure relief in step (3) is introduced into a low-pressure buffer tank, and the pressure is relieved to 0.1MPa; (5) Flash treatment: open the tank bottom outlet gate valve to spray the straw into the low-pressure buffer tank to flash and cool to 50℃, forming a slurry; (6) Post-processing: the slurry after flashing is subjected to solid-liquid separation, the clear liquid is made into liquid organic fertilizer, and the solid is dried and granulated to make solid organic fertilizer.

[0008] By using the above scheme, through gradient pressure relief (2MPa→1MPa→0.1MPa) combined with flash treatment, the straw fiber structure is completely destroyed, forming a homogeneous slurry, significantly improving the subsequent solid-liquid separation efficiency and organic fertilizer yield. In the first pressure relief stage, high-temperature steam is introduced into another high-pressure tank for preheating, recovering more heat energy and reducing the energy consumption of the second heating. The tail gas condensate water is recycled for the soaking process, improving the process water recycling rate and reducing fresh water consumption and wastewater discharge.

[0009] Further, in step (1): The magnetic separation uses a permanent magnet roller magnetic separator with a magnetic field strength ≥3000 Gauss; The screening uses a vibrating screen with a screen aperture ≤5mm; The soaking time is ≥2h.

[0010] By using the above technical scheme, the strong magnetic field (≥3000 Gauss) combined with fine screening (aperture ≤5mm) improves the removal rate of metal / sand impurities, avoids equipment wear and tear and product contamination. Soaking for ≥2h ensures that the moisture content is ≥55%, allowing the water to fully vaporize and expand in the subsequent hot pressing stage, improving the fiber cracking efficiency.

[0011] Further, in step (2): Two parallel high-pressure heating tanks are used for alternating operation; In the heating stage, high-pressure steam is sprayed from the tank bottom for material stirring, and the steam pressure is ≥1.5MPa.

[0012] By using the above technical scheme, the double-tank parallel alternating operation eliminates the waiting time for single-tank pressure maintenance, and the system capacity is improved. The tank bottom steam jet stirring (pressure ≥1.5MPa) eliminates material clumping, improves heat transfer efficiency, and avoids local overheating and carbonization.

[0013] Further, in steps (3) and (4): Primary pressure relief time ≤ 10 min, secondary pressure relief time ≥ 30 min; The steam flow rate in the pressure relief process is controlled by an electric regulating valve ≤ 0.5 m / s.

[0014] By adopting the above technical scheme, the primary pressure relief ≤ 10 min avoids fiber rebound caused by sudden pressure drop, and the secondary pressure relief ≥ 30 min ensures stable transition of the slurry and maintains the stability of the molecular weight of the degradation product. The steam flow rate controlled by the electric regulating valve ≤ 0.5 m / s prevents pipeline impact vibration and reduces equipment failure rate.

[0015] Further, in step (5): New air is supplemented to the low-pressure buffer tank during flashing, and the new air flow rate to the straw mass ratio is 10-15 m³ / kg; The average particle size of the straw fiber after flashing is ≤ 0.5 mm.

[0016] By adopting the above technical scheme, the new air supplement (10-15 m³ / kg) realizes rapid cooling (212℃→50℃), while avoiding excessive oxidation and retaining organic matter active ingredients ≥ 90%. The fiber particle size after flashing is ≤ 0.5 mm, which improves the solid-liquid separation speed and increases the release rate of organic fertilizer nutrients.

[0017] Further, in step (6): The solid-liquid separation adopts a horizontal screw centrifuge, and the separation factor is ≥ 3000 g; The liquid organic fertilizer preparation includes adding n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ium nutrient solution and a chelating agent, and the chelation reaction temperature is 60-80℃; The solid organic fertilizer granulation particle size is 2-4 mm.

[0018] By adopting the above technical scheme, high centrifugal force (≥ 3000 g) makes the solid content of the clear liquid ≤ 0.1%, and the solid moisture content ≤ 15%, which guarantees the stability of the fertilizer quality. The chelation reaction at 60-80℃ promotes the complexation of trace elements, and the nutrient utilization rate of the liquid fertilizer is significantly improved. The 2-4 mm granulation particle size reduces the breakage rate during transportation, and the particle compressive strength is ≥ 15 N.

[0019] Further, it also includes tail gas treatment: The flashed steam, odor, and cooling air discharged from the low-pressure buffer tank enter the tail gas condensing device and exchange heat with cooling water to generate condensed water; The non-condensable gas is discharged after being adsorbed by activated carbon; The condensed water is recycled for the straw soaking process in step (1).

[0020] By adopting the above technical scheme, the activated carbon adsorption removes pollutants such as H2S and NH3 in the odor, and the emission index reaches the first level standard of national standard GB14554-93. The recycling of condensed water reduces the consumption of fresh water in the soaking process, and the cost of straw treatment is reduced.

[0021] Further, the tail gas condensing device adopts a plate heat exchanger, the cooling water inlet temperature is ≤25℃, and the condensate water recovery rate is ≥90%.

[0022] By adopting the above technical scheme, the low-temperature cooling (≤25℃) of the plate heat exchanger improves the condensation efficiency, reduces the non-condensable gas treatment load, and the condensate water purity (COD≤50mg / L) meets the recycling requirements.

[0032] The present application also discloses a resource utilization treatment process for dry straw.

[0033] Embodiment 1: Selecting wheat straw as the sample, and the raw material indexes are as follows Component Cellulose Hemicellulose Lignin Crude fat Crude protein Ash Moisture Mass ratio (%) 34.5 22.7 15.0 1.1 2.9 4.9 19.0 System device configuration: Preprocessing unit: Pulverizer: Model FSJ-1000, power 90kW, discharge particle size 20~30mm; Magnetic separator: permanent magnet roller type, magnetic field strength 3500 Gauss, metal impurity removal rate 99.2%; Screening machine: double-layer vibrating screen, upper layer aperture 10mm (remove large particle impurities), lower layer aperture 5mm (separate inorganic sand); Soaking bin: volume 20m³, equipped with liquid level sensor and stirrer, soaking time 2~4 hours.

[0034] Hot pressing treatment unit: High-pressure heating tank: two in parallel, design pressure 2.5MPa, material 316L stainless steel, volume 8m³; Heat conducting oil system: oil temperature 290±5℃, thermal efficiency ≥85%; Steam ejector: injection pressure 1.8MPa, stirring frequency 5 times / minute.

[0035] Pressure relief and flash evaporation unit: Low-pressure buffer tank: pressure resistance 0.35MPa, built-in cyclone separator, effective volume 12m³; Pressure relief pipeline: DN200 stainless steel pipe, equipped with electric regulating valve (flow control accuracy ±2%); Post-treatment unit: Solid-liquid separator: horizontal screw centrifuge LW520, separation factor 3200g; Liquid fertilizer production line: batching tank, chelation reactor (temperature 70±5℃), filling machine; Solid fertilizer production line: rotary dryer (inlet temperature 120℃), double-roll granulator (particle size 3±0.5mm).

[0036] Tail gas treatment unit: Condenser: plate heat exchanger, cooling water inlet temperature 20℃; Purification tower: activated carbon filling layer height 2.5m, empty tower flow rate 0.8m / s.

[0037] Specifically comprising the following steps: (1) Pretreatment process: dry yellow straw is first crushed to 20~30mm by a pulverizer, then the metal impurities in the dry yellow straw are separated by a magnetic separator, then the inorganic sand in the dry yellow straw is separated by a screening machine, and then the dry yellow straw is soaked in a soaking bin for 3 hours to increase the moisture content of the dry yellow straw to ≥55%. Then the dry yellow straw is sent to a high-pressure heating tank.

[0038] (2) Heating and pressure treatment process: After soaking, the wet and dry straw enters the high-pressure heating tank through the feeding equipment. Two high-pressure heating tanks (No. 1 tank and No. 2 tank) are parallel and simultaneously fed. After feeding to the set level, stop feeding, and start the hydraulic sealing device at the inlet to strictly seal the high-pressure heating tank inlet. Then No. 1 tank enters the heating stage, and the heat conduction oil system is started to generate 290℃ high-temperature heat conduction oil, which is input into the outer wall coil of No. 1 tank. The dry straw and moisture in the tank are heated to the boiling point, and the steam generated by gasification gradually increases the pressure in the tank. During the heating process of No. 1 tank, high-pressure steam is injected from the bottom of the tank, and the steam impact force is used to stir the materials in the tank. After heating for 1h, the temperature in the tank rises to 212℃, and the pressure is 2MPa. At this time, stop the heat conduction oil supply, terminate the heating, and enter the pressure maintaining stage, which lasts for 1h.

[0039] (3) First pressure relief treatment process: After the pressure maintaining stage is over, the first pressure relief stage is entered, and the steam exhaust valve at the top of No. 1 tank is slowly opened. The discharged steam is guided into No. 2 tank (No. 2 tank is at normal temperature and pressure at this time) through a pipeline. After 10min of pressure relief, the pressure of No. 1 and No. 2 tanks is balanced, and both stabilize at 1MPa, and the steam stops flowing.

[0040] (4) Second pressure relief treatment process: After the pressure of No. 1 and No. 2 tanks is balanced, the second pressure relief is started, and the steam valve is switched to direct the steam pressure relief from No. 2 tank to the low-pressure buffer tank. After 30min of pressure relief, the pressure of No. 1 high-pressure heating tank is reduced to 0.1MPa, and then the steam valve is closed, and the second pressure relief is completed.

[0041] (5) Discharge and flash evaporation treatment process: After the pressure relief of No. 1 high-pressure heating tank is completed, the discharge is started, and the outlet gate valve at the bottom of No. 1 high-pressure heating tank is slowly opened. The dry straw in the tank is sprayed out and falls into the low-pressure buffer tank under the action of residual pressure, and then flash evaporation occurs due to the sudden drop in pressure, and the water is gasified again to generate flash steam, which is sucked away by the fan, and at the same time, fresh air is supplied to cool the dry straw. After 30min of flash evaporation and cooling, the temperature of the dry straw is reduced from 212℃ to 50℃. After the above-mentioned (3), (4), and (5) stages of treatment, the dry straw changes from the original dense and solid fiber structure to a fine and uniform pulp-like material.

[0042] (6) Post-treatment process: The straw after the flash evaporation and expansion treatment is first treated by a solid-liquid separator to produce clear liquid containing dissolved organic matter and fibrous solid. Then the clear liquid enters the liquid fertilizer production system to produce liquid organic fertilizer through nutrient addition, heating, mixing, and chelation reaction (adding NPK nutrient solution and EDTA chelating agent, and reacting at 70℃ for 45min). The solid enters the solid fertilizer production system to produce solid organic fertilizer through drying, crushing, screening, nutrient addition, and extrusion granulation (drying at 120℃ to a moisture content of 10%~12%, and screening the granules to obtain 3mm particles).

[0043] (7) Tail gas treatment process: The flash steam, odor and cooling air generated by the low-pressure buffer tank are all introduced into the tail gas condensing treatment device, first exchanged with cooling circulating water in the tail gas condensing device to produce condensed water, and the non-condensed gas is introduced into the purification device for purification treatment and then discharged up to the standard. The condensed water is collected in the condensed water pool and returned to the soaking pool in the dry yellow straw pretreatment process as dry yellow straw soaking and humidifying water for reuse.

[0044] The process parameter control details are as follows: Technical effect verification: Fiber dissociation degree: Laser particle size analyzer detects the particle size distribution of the slurry, D50=0.48mm (traditional mechanical crushing D50=2.3mm); Heat energy recovery rate: The first pressure relief steam makes the temperature of No. 2 tank rise to 185℃, saving 63.5% of the secondary heating energy consumption; Water circulation rate: The reuse rate of condensed water is 96.3%, and the water consumption per ton of straw is reduced from 3.8 tons to 0.14 tons.

[0046] Solid organic fertilizer product index Liquid organic fertilizer product index Example 2, the application also proposes an improved scheme, a resource utilization treatment process for agricultural dry yellow straw.

[0047] System equipment configuration Pretreatment unit: Pulverizer: Model FSJ-1000, power 90kW, discharge particle size 20~30mm; Binder spraying system: Double-fluid atomizing nozzle, pressure 0.3MPa, coverage area ≥95%; Magnetic separator: Permanent magnet roller type, magnetic field strength 3500 Gauss; Screening machine: Closed double-layer vibrating screen, with negative pressure dust extraction port inside; Soaking bin: Volume 20m³, equipped with liquid level sensor and stirrer. Step 1: Pretreatment Dust suppression by crushing: Dry yellow straw with water content ≤15% is put into the pulverizer and crushed to 25±5mm; simultaneously spray the binder: install the spraying system above the discharge belt at the outlet of the pulverizer to spray 0.8% xanthan gum solution (4L / ton of straw) at 0.4MPa pressure, so that a sticky film layer is formed on the surface of the straw.

[0048] Dust suppression by magnetic separation and screening: The adhesion treated straw is fed into a magnetic separator to separate iron impurities (recovery rate 99.1%); After magnetic separation, the straw is transported to a fully enclosed screening machine, and under negative pressure suction (air speed 1.3 m / s), the sand and soil are separated, and the dust is collected by a bag dust collector (emission concentration ≤8 mg / m³).

[0049] Soaking strengthening: The clean straw is transported to a soaking bin, and 50℃ condensed recycled water is injected to promote water penetration by dissolving the adhesive. After soaking for 3 hours, the moisture content is more than 55%.

[0050] Step 2: Hot pressing treatment The soaked straw is evenly distributed to No. 1 and No. 2 high-pressure heating tanks through a screw feeder; After the No. 1 tank is filled, it is sealed, and 290℃ conductive oil is introduced for heating, while 1.8MPa steam is sprayed from the bottom for stirring; After 60 minutes, the temperature in the tank reaches 212℃, and the pressure is 2.0MPa. Heating is stopped and the pressure is maintained for 60 minutes.

[0051] Step 3: Two-stage pressure relief First pressure relief: slowly open the valve at the top of the No. 1 tank, and 2.0MPa steam is introduced into the No. 2 tank (initial temperature 30℃). After 10 minutes, the pressure of the two tanks is balanced to 1.0MPa; Second pressure relief: switch the valve to direct the steam from the No. 1 tank into a low-pressure buffer tank, and the pressure is reduced to 0.1MPa within 30 minutes.

[0052] Step 4: Flash evaporation discharge Open the bottom gate valve of the No. 1 tank, and the straw slurry is sprayed into the low-pressure buffer tank, causing flash evaporation due to sudden pressure drop; New air is added (flow rate 12m³ / kg of straw) to cool for 30 minutes, and the slurry temperature is reduced to 50℃, with a fiber particle size of 0.48mm.

[0053] Step 5: Post-treatment The slurry is separated by a horizontal screw centrifuge: The solid content of the clear liquid is 0.08%, which is pumped into a liquid fertilizer production line; The solid moisture content is 14.5%, which is transported to a solid fertilizer production line; Liquid fertilizer preparation: add NPK nutrient solution and EDTA chelating agent, and react at 70℃ for 45 minutes; Solid fertilizer preparation: dry at 120℃ to a moisture content of 11%, and sieve to obtain 3mm particles.

[0054] Step 6: Exhaust gas treatment The flash steam (containing H2S 120mg / m³, NH3 85mg / m³) discharged from the low-pressure buffer tank is fed into a condenser; Condensate water (25℃, COD 42mg / L) is recovered to the soaking bin; Non-condensable gas is adsorbed by activated carbon, and H2S≤4mg / m³, NH3≤3mg / m³ (reaching the first level standard of GB14554-93).

[0055] By adopting the above scheme, the binder has synergistic gain on the subsequent process.

[0056] Fiber swelling reinforcement: xanthan gum molecules penetrate into the straw micropores, increasing the water diffusion rate by 35% during hot pressing; Organic matter retention rate: liquid fertilizer organic matter content reaches 291 g / L (control group 265 g / L), reducing nutrient loss due to dust reduction; Equipment maintenance cycle: the wear rate of the cutter of the crusher is reduced by 40% (no hard dust friction).

[0057] In this embodiment 2, the binder selection basis is Harmlessness: xanthan gum is a food-grade polysaccharide (CAS 11138-66-2), and the degradation product is CO2 / H2O, which has no ecological toxicity; Film forming property: a 0.8% solution can form a 20-50μm sticky film on the surface of the straw, effectively bonding dust below 10μm; Compatibility: completely dissolved in the subsequent soaking process, without affecting the hot pressing reaction.

[0058] Synergistic gain of the binder on the subsequent process: Fiber swelling reinforcement: xanthan gum molecules penetrate into the straw micropores, increasing the water diffusion rate by 35% during hot pressing; Organic matter retention rate: liquid fertilizer organic matter content reaches 291 g / L (control group 265 g / L), reducing nutrient loss due to dust reduction; Equipment maintenance cycle: the wear rate of the cutter of the crusher is reduced by 40% (no hard dust friction).
